## Deployment

Lanternflag is the rollout framework behind every gradual feature release at Cobbleworks. Deploys ship flag definitions alongside code; the evaluator syncs rules from the control plane every 30 seconds. If the control plane is unreachable, flags fall back to their last cached state, never to defaults. On-call: before rolling back a release, check active ramp percentages. The evaluator boots with the following configuration:

config for bahop-baduf:
[kasion]
team = lamath
access_code = ac_d807e5
host = kasion.paliqcloud.corp
port = 4000
owner = julix.tamvan
peer = frair.qorvelsoft.local

Facilities ticket — Hollin Park site. Requesting night-shift access for the Ardwell support team, effective Monday. Team of five, rotating 22:00–06:00. Main entrance locks at 21:00; they'll use the loading-bay door. Alarm panel in the stairwell must be disarmed on entry. Lockers assigned on level B1. Approved by the shift supervisor. Door-pass code for the loading-bay entrance is below.

door code, tagep-yahaf: bdg-MXKGXI-35155284

## Gridsmith Crossword Generator — Review Checklist

Before approving changes to the fill engine, confirm the word-score weights load from the lexicon table, not the bundled fallback file. Run the solver against the canonical 15x15 test grid and compare output hashes. Verify migrations are idempotent. To inspect the lexicon tables directly, use the connection string below.

warehouse DSN: redis://praael_svc:cR@db-fd69.lumiccorp.example:5432/holdor

**Q: How do I tail production logs during an incident?**

Use `tailgate` with the service name: `tailgate follow payments-core --env prod`. Add `--since 15m` to limit scope. Output is pre-filtered for WARN and above; pass `--all` for everything. Requires on-call role. For flag reference, retention rules, and known quirks, see the internal runbook page here:

dashboard of yagep-tajop = https://jira.tolvaqsys.internal/browse/pages/pages/browse